Review of Hitachi TravelStar 7K200 200 GB by
andyar85
Advantages: High speed transfer, power consumption low, quiet
Disadvantages: usual HDD shock issues
The Hitachi TravelStar is the newly developed model from Hitachi Co. specifically designed for notebooks. It varies in storage capacity, but the important factors are: the rotation speed of 7200 RPM, S-ATA 1.5 GB/s interface, and what Hitachi says "a 22% performance increase".
Let's see what are the improvements:
-Having tested the model you get a random access time of 14ms which is extremely faster than it's predecessor and it's competitors;
... ...wow-it's very fast)
-It's almost noiseless, you get a 42dB/A idle noise at 3mm distance from the HDD;
-and it's power consumption was reduced(in full load it uses 3W and in idle mode only 1.1W), which means it is very economical.
-the price is in reach;

...eventually settled on a 250GB Freecom drive, which at the time seemed the best balance between cost and storage capacity, at just under £100 at the time of purchase, though I notice you can now get them for about £70.
Appearance: The external drive consists of a silver coloured plastic box, slightly larger than a conventional internal hard drive. As well as the drive a USB cable and power cable where also provided. To set it up is incredibly simple ... ...the computer and connect the power cable up to the mains, and the other end to the drive, stating the obvious here really, but just shows how easy it is to set up. Upon connecting the drive to my computer and turning it on, the drive was recognised by window, and within about 30 seconds was ready to use. To access the drive simply go to my computer and access the drive from their.
The drive arrived formatted in FAT 32, and as a single partition, ...
